20090289895 | ELECTROENCEPHALOGRAM INTERFACE SYSTEM, ELECTROENCEPHALOGRAM INTERFACE APPARATUS, METHOD, AND COMPUTER PROGRAM - An electroencephalogram interface system includes: sections for measuring an electroencephalogram and an eye movement; an output section for presenting on a screen an option related to a device operation; a highlight determination section for, if a predetermined time has elapsed since a rotational angular velocity of the eye movement becomes equal to or less than a threshold value, identifying a region of the screen in which the user is fixing one's gaze based on the eye movement, and determining an option to be highlighted; an interface section for highlighting the determined option, and determining an operation of the device based on an event-related potential in the signal based on the timing of highlighting the option; and a timing adjustment section for adjusting a timing of beginning highlighting based on the eye movement after a process of displaying the option on the screen is begun and until the option is displayed on the screen. | 11-26-2009 |
20100130882 | APPARATUS, METHOD AND PROGRAM FOR ADJUSTING DISTINCTION METHOD FOR ELECTROENCEPHALOGRAM SIGNAL - The electroencephalogram distinction method adjustment apparatus is used for adjusting a distinction method in an electroencephalogram interface section whichâ„¢ is provided in an electroencephalogram interface system. The apparatus includes a category determination section and a distinction method adjustment section. The category determination section prestores reference data for classifying a characteristic feature of an electroencephalogram signal, and determines which one of a plurality of classified categories the measured electroencephalogram signal belongs to by using the reference data and a characteristic amount which is common to electroencephalogram signals with respect to two or more options presented by the output section. Based on the result of categorization, the distinction method adjustment section adjusts the distinction method for an electroencephalogram signal with respect to the option selected by the user. | 05-27-2010 |
20100156617 | APPARATUS, METHOD, AND PROGRAM OF DRIVING ATTENTION AMOUNT DETERMINATION - Even when a driver is not directing his or her line of sight to objects in the surroundings, the amount of attention of the driver to the peripheral visual field can be determined, and safe driving assistance in accordance with the result of determination can be provided. A driving attention amount determination apparatus includes: an electroencephalogram measurement section for measuring an electroencephalogram signal of a driver; an attention amount determination section for determining an amount of attention of the driver to a peripheral visual field by utilizing an event-related potential in the electroencephalogram signal, the event-related potential being based on a starting point which is a time point of occurrence of a visual stimulation occurring in the peripheral visual field of the driver; and an output section for calling attention of the driver by outputting a signal based on a result of the determination. | 06-24-2010 |

20110295086 | STATE-OF-ATTENTION DETERMINATION APPARATUS, METHOD, AND PROGRAM - The apparatus includes: a detection section for detecting a time period during which an operator is making preparations prior to beginning a driving operation; an adjustment section for adjusting a determination criterion for determining a state of attention of the operator during a driving operation, which calculates an eye fixation related potential of the electroencephalogram signal of the operator measured at least in the time period by using the measured oculomotor signal of the operator, and which adjusts the determination criterion based on the calculated eye fixation related potential; a determination section for calculating an eye fixation related potential from the electroencephalogram signal and the oculomotor signal of the operator measured after beginning the driving operation, which determines a state of attention of the operator during the driving operation based on the calculated eye fixation related potential and the adjusted determination criterion; and an output section for acting to call attention of the operator based on a result of determination. | 12-01-2011 |
20140187921 | CATHETER TIP-END ROTATION ANGLE MEASUREMENT APPARATUS, CATHETER TIP-END ROTATION ANGLE MEASUREMENT METHOD, AND CATHETER TIP-END ROTATION ANGLE MEASUREMENT PROGRAM - A catheter tip-end rotation angle measurement apparatus includes a motion restriction unit, of a tube shape penetrated from a first hole to a second hole of a catheter on tip end and opposite sides, that restricts the catheter motion to an insertion direction by causing the catheter to pass through from the first to second holes, first and second rotation angle measurement units that measure first and second rotation angles that are rotation angles of the catheter at the first and second holes, a catheter insertion length measurement unit that measures a catheter insertion length, and a catheter tip-end rotation angle calculation unit that calculates the rotation angle of the catheter tip end by using an angle difference between the first and second rotation angles, the catheter insertion length, and a distance between the first and second holes. | 07-03-2014 |
20140236000 | CATHETER TIP-END ROTATION ANGLE DETECTION APPARATUS, CATHETER TIP-END ROTATION ANGLE DETECTION METHOD, AND CATHETER TIP-END ROTATION ANGLE DETECTION PROGRAM - A catheter tip-end rotation angle detection apparatus includes a catheter rotation angle detecting unit that detects a rotation angle of a catheter in an operator's hand, an image processing unit that extracts a catheter tip-end region from an x-ray fluoroscopic image of a first x-ray fluoroscopic capturing unit, a catheter tip-end rotation angle calculation unit that calculates an offset angle between an operator's hand-side rotation angle and a catheter tip-end rotation angle, from a fluoroscopic image captured at an action time of rotating the catheter by one turn, based on an angle at which a catheter tip-end region becomes a straight line in the image processing unit, and that calculates a catheter tip-end rotation angle based on the offset angle and the operator's hand-side rotation angle, during a catheter manipulation time, and an output unit that outputs the calculated catheter tip-end rotation angle. | 08-21-2014 |
20140285641 | THREE-DIMENSIONAL DISPLAY DEVICE, THREE-DIMENSIONAL IMAGE PROCESSING DEVICE, AND THREE-DIMENSIONAL DISPLAY METHOD - A three-dimensional display device for displaying a three-dimensional image, including: a gaze point obtaining unit which obtains a position of a gaze point of a viewer; a fusional area determination unit which determines a fusional area where binocular fusion is allowed, based on the obtained position of the gaze point; a correction unit which corrects the three-dimensional image so as to suppress display of an object that is included in the three-dimensional image outside the fusional area; and a display unit which displays the corrected three-dimensional image. | 09-25-2014 |
